Trump Rallies Supporters, Drawing Parallels to Founding Fathers Amid July 4th Protests

Trump Rallies Supporters, Drawing Parallels to Founding Fathers Amid July 4th Protests

News EditorBy News EditorJuly 3, 2025 Top Stories 7 Mins Read

In a provocative move, activist groups have planned their second “No Kings” protest for the Fourth of July, aiming to critique government authority and assert claims about American patriotism. This demonstration, titled “No Kings 2.0 – Independence Without Tyranny,” targets President Donald Trump amidst ongoing discussions about civil liberties and rights. The protest reflects a broader narrative around power dynamics, rights, and historical allegiances, contrasting current leadership with foundational American ideals.

Overview of the Protest’s Objectives

The “No Kings 2.0 – Independence Without Tyranny” protest aims to bring attention to what its organizers label as unchecked power and a call for liberty. Scheduled for July 4th, the event highlights a discontent with current governmental leadership, particularly focusing on the actions and policies associated with President Donald Trump. Activists assert this is a fight for the rights of all citizens, pushing back against perceived tyrannical governance.

The protest is not merely a criticism of Trump; it aims to reclaim core American values that participants argue have been eroded over time. A key goal is mobilizing citizens—highlighting the collective struggle against authority figures who, in their view, overstep their bounds and infringe upon individual freedoms. The movement aims to catalyze dialogue about the role of government and the expectations of leadership.

In promoting ideals such as “freedom for all” and “justice for all,” the protest reflects a historical pattern of civil activism that seeks accountability. However, organizers are criticized for their simultaneous actions that imply a detachment from the burdens of American history, failing to recognize the established contention between authority and liberty.

Historical Context of American Independence

To understand the depth of current protests, one must revisit the principles that underlie American independence established in 1776. The Declaration of Independence, signed by courageous figures who risked their lives, represented a consensus among diverse groups advocating for liberation from British tyranny. A crucial aspect was the willingness to confront figures of authority, risking wealth and status for the sake of civil rights.

Many signers of the Declaration were indeed wealthy—individuals who, by societal standards, had much to lose. However, they collectively chose to stand against tyranny, motivated not only by personal security but a commitment to their nation’s ideals. This historical reiteration serves as a reminder of the importance of action in times of need, paralleling contemporary activist sentiments and their call for courageous leadership.

The context of the original Declaration of Independence bears weight in today’s discussions about civic engagement and pushback against perceived governmental overreach. The articulation of grievances against tyrannical rule resonates with activists who criticize both past and present leaders through mass mobilization and protests aimed at bringing systemic issues into the public discourse.
